Set back from this tree lined avenue is one of a pair of large Victorian villas which we understand was designed by Walter Stair of Queen Victoria Street, London & completed in 1895. Having only been on the market once since then, the property retains a wealth of original features. The property...

Full description The accommodation with approximate room sizes comprises:- Open fronted tiled entrance porch with original cast iron work & covered entrance door opening to:- DEEP RECEPTION HALL: original encaustic Victorian tiled floor, approx. 9'10' ceiling with cornice surround, ceiling roses, picture rail, radiator with thermostat, approx 14' double skirting boards, telephone point, under stairs storage cupboard. MAIN RECEPTION ROOM: 5.27m(17'3 into bay) x 4.39m(14'5), a fine principle reception room with a ceiling height of just under 10'. Splendid sash bay windows to front, intricately carved cornice work, central ceiling rose, feature original cast iron fireplace with mantel and surround and 'gas' wood burner, approx' 14' skirting board, 4 wall light points, radiator, t.v. & telephone point, dimmer switch. FAMILY SITTING ROOM: 4.87m(16') x 4.07m(13'4), the same ornate cornice ceiling and centre rose as the main reception room, feature cast iron fireplace with pretty inset tiles and tiled hearth with decorative over mantel incorporating bevelled mirror and shelving, approx. 14' skirting, picture rail, 4 wall light points, 2 radiators, double dimmer switch, t.v. point. Panel and glazed French doors flanked by sash windows opening to:- BESPOKE AMDEGA CONSERVATORY: 6.05m(19'10 widest point) x 3.72m(12'2), double doors opening to rear patio and garden, additional windows and gabled pitched Pilkington 'K' double glazed roof structure, clearstory windows to one side, Zeus limestone style flooring, 3 radiators (one off central heating plus 2 Dimplex electric). Remote control Amdega pinoleum roof blinds plus coordinating window blinds, t.v. & telephone point, 2 wall light points. KITCHEN: 3.71m(12'2) x 3.67m(12'), sash type windows to side, hand painted fitted wall and base units that match the original Victorian floor to ceiling cupboard, contrasting work surfaces and centre island, Franke 1.5 bowl sink unit and Franke TriFlo mixer tap(incorporating water filter), Range cooker with hand painted tiles to rear, built-in Whirlpool dishwasher, coved ceiling, spotlighting, telephone point, plumbing for American style fridge/freezer, gas wood burner, Karndean flooring, door opening to the main reception room plus an additional door opening to a:- UTILITY ROOM: with Fired Earth tiled floor, Butler sink with base unit and matching wall units, space for additional appliances, original built-in Victorian cupboards to two sides, access door to sideway, radiator and further door opening to:- CLOAKROOM/ADDITIONAL UTILITY AREA: with twin frosted windows to side, vanity unit with base cupboard, plumbing for washing machine, wall and base units, matching Fired Earth tiled floor, w.c. and radiator. This room could be turned back into a bathroom as plumbing and outlet are still in place. The accommodation on the first floor comprises:- Fabulous staircase ascending to 1st floor:- LANDING: with corniced ceiling, built-in storage cupboard, picture rail. MASTER BEDROOM SUITE: 4.63m(15'2 into bay & upto wardrobes, total length approx. 17'3') x 3.84m(12'7), sash bay window to front, original Victorian cast iron feature fireplace complete with original tiles and mirrored overmantel, wardrobes to two sides including decorative shelving with drawers under. The bedroom suite also comprises of two bedside 3 drawer cabinets, large dressing table, cheval mirror, two chests of drawers and an ottoman. Original coved ceiling, centre rose, picture rail, radiator, t.v. & telephone point, dimmer switch. EN-SUITE BATHROOM & SHOWER: sash window to front, suite comprising of enclosed bath finished in white with marble surround, chromium mixer taps and hand-held shower fitting, low flush w.c., two individual matching vanity units with under basins set in marble, fully tiled walk-in shower cubicle with thermostatically controlled Aqualisa wall mounted shower fitting, original decorative cast iron fireplace, corniced ceiling, centre rose, radiator, heated ladder type towel rail, shaver point. BEDROOM 2: 3.77m(12'4) x 3.71m(12'2 upto chimney breast), sash window to rear overlooking garden, original feature cast iron fireplace with surround and adjacent original cupboard, fitted vanity basin, coved ceiling, picture rail, centre rose, radiator, dimmer switch, t.v. point. BEDROOM 3: 3.82m(12'6) x 3.71m(12'2), sash window to side, fitted double door floor to picture rail airing cupboard incorporating gas boiler (not tested) and hot water cylinder, feature cast iron fireplace, coved ceiling, centre rose, picture rail, radiator, dimmer switch, t.v., BT & NTL points. FAMILY BATHROOM: sash window to side, bath finished in white, folding shower screen and Victorian style mixer taps, hand-held shower fitting plus additional thermostatically controlled Aqualisa wall mounted shower fitting, pedestal basin, fully tiled walls, radiator incorporating chromium towel rail, shaver point. SEPARATE W.C.: frosted window to side, w.c., finished in white, radiator. Accommodation on the top floor comprises:- SECONDARY LANDING: sash window to rear with interesting elevated views, ceiling rose, access to additional loft storage with light, original Victorian double cupboard with 2 drawers under. BEDROOM 4: 6.19m(20'4) x 2.88m(9'5), sash window to side, radiator, wash hand basin, two free standing wardrobes, door to additional loft storage running the width of the room with lighting. BEDROOM 5: 3.83m(12'7) x 3.09m(10'2 into eaves), sash window to side, radiator. This room has water and waste supply so could be changed into a bathroom. REAR GARDEN: approximately 19.5m (63') in depth and comprises of an Indian sandstone (edged in brick) patio leading to a maintained lawn area with flowerbeds and shrubs bordering, timber built shed to rear, rockery, rectangular pond with water feature, low voltage Hunza NZ lighting, power, access to sideway, tap point adjacent to kitchen. FRONT GARDEN: recently laid by Forest Drives is a block paved driveway to accommodate 3 cars.
